Cruise pricing shifts based on a few key variables. Your cabin category is the biggest factor; choosing a suite or a room with a balcony naturally costs more than an interior cabin. Where you choose to sail and how far out you book also play a significant role. Last-minute deals can sometimes save you money, but booking early often secures better perks or specific room locations. Alaska cruises offer unparalleled opportunities to witness stunning natural landscapes, including massive glaciers, deep fjords, and diverse wildlife. You can often see whales, bears, and eagles in their natural habitat. Itineraries usually include stops in charming port towns with unique cultural attractions and outdoor activities. It's a truly breathtaking experience for nature lovers.

Premium cruise lines offer a step up in service, amenities, and overall experience without reaching the ultra-luxury tier. Lines like Princess Cruises and Holland America Line are often categorized as premium, providing a comfortable and high-quality vacation. They focus on excellent dining, attentive service, and well-appointed ships. These lines offer a great balance of value and sophistication.
Tracking a cruise ship is simple with various online tools available. Websites like MarineTraffic, VesselFinder, and CruiseMapper provide real-time maps showing ship positions globally. Many cruise lines also offer their own tracking features on their websites. This allows you to monitor a ship's progress, see its current location, and estimate arrival times at its destinations.
Norwegian Cruise Line is famous for its 'Freestyle Cruising' concept, which offers guests flexibility in dining and entertainment. You can choose from a variety of restaurants at your leisure without set times or dress codes. They sail to numerous destinations worldwide, including the Caribbean, Alaska, and Europe. It's a great option for those who prefer a more relaxed and independent travel style.
